  The Accessory Outputs will be energized 90 seconds
  prior to the compressor output being energized. When
  the compressor output is turned off the accessory
  outputs will be deactivated immediately. The outputs
  are selectable for normally open or normally closed
  operation through the Medium User Interface or through
  the Building Automation System.

Troubleshooting
Should a major problem develop, refer to the following                 9. The internal winding of the compressor motor may be
information for possible causes and corrective steps:                      grounded to the compressor shell. If so, replace the
                                                                           compressor.
Compressor Won’t Run                                                   10. The compressor winding may be open. Check continuity
                                                                           with an ohm meter. If the winding is open, replace the
1.   The fuse may be blown or the circuit breaker is open.
                                                                           compressor.
     Check electrical circuits and motor windings for shorts
     or grounds. Investigate for possible overloading.
     Replace fuse or reset circuit breakers after the fault is         Insufficient Cooling or Heating
     corrected.                                                        1.   Check aquastat for improper location (secondary mode
2.   Supply voltage may be too low. Check voltage with a                    only).
     volt meter.                                                       2.   Check for restriction in water flow.
3.   Remote control system may be faulty. Check aquastat               3.   Check subcooling for low refrigerant charge.
     for correct wiring, setting and calibration. Check 24-volt        4.   The reversing valve may be defective and creating a
     transformer for burnout.                                               bypass of refrigerant. If the unit will not cool, check the
4.   Wires may be loose or broken. Replace or tighten.                      reversing valve coil.
5.   The low pressure switch may have tripped due to one or            5.   Check thermal expansion valve for possible restriction of
     more of the following:                                                 refrigerant flow.
          a. Fouled or plugged coaxial heat exchangers
          b. Low or no water flow (source side heating, load           Noisy Unit Operation
              side cooling)
                                                                       1.   Check compressor for loosened mounting bolts. Make
          c. Water too cold (source side heating)
                                                                            sure compressor is floating free on its isolator mounts.
          d. Low refrigerant
                                                                       2.   Check for tubing contact with the compressor or other
6.   The high pressure switch may have tripped due to one
                                                                            surfaces. Readjust it by bending slightly.
     or more of the following:
                                                                       3.   Check screws on all panels.
          a. Fouled or plugged coaxial heat exchanger
                                                                       4.   Check for chattering or humming in the contactor or
          b. Low or no water flow (source side cooling, load
                                                                            relays due to low voltage or a defective holding coil.
              side heating)
                                                                            Replace the component.
          c. Water too warm (source side cooling)
                                                                       5.   Check for proper installation of vibration absorbing
7.   Check the capacitor (Single Phase only).
                                                                            material under the unit. Unit must be fully supported,
8.   The compressor overload protection may be open. If
                                                                            not just on corners.
     the compressor dome is extremely hot, the overload will
                                                                       6.   Check for abnormally high discharge pressures.
     not reset until cooled down. If the overload does not
     reset when cool, it may be defective. If so, replace the
     compressor.
